Deep In My Heart

Deep in my mind rest the place of wonderful memories kept
Joyful times and unforgettable events rewind in my mind like a replay
The dreadful thought of the end to these memories I must accept
Yet my body cannot help but hold a heavy heart on this tragic day

Deep in my heart I hold on to lessons you taught throughout the years
The importance of family, religion, and education pounded into my head is still very 
much appreciated
Because although not visible, your spirit will forever be here
Running through the veins of your love ones with all the power and love it 
generated 

Deep in my sole lies a love that is held to the highest degree 
God had truly blessed the world when he created this angel in disguise 
On this day, we dedicate the memory of a wonderful woman you could agree
Your generosity and kind words I will forever memorize
